Effective: March 15, 2025
This document outlines the terms of coverage, return procedures, and technical support conditions for all RugerHMI terminals and panel controllers purchased directly or through authorized B2B channels. The policy applies exclusively to industrial equipment used in manufacturing, process control, and field telemetry environments.
Every RugerHMI unit is covered against manufacturing defects in materials and workmanship for a period of 24 months from the date of shipment. Coverage includes the display assembly, touch interface, mainboard, power supply module, and all sealed connectors. Consumable parts such as battery packs, stylus tips, and mounting brackets carry a separate 12-month warranty.
To initiate a return, the customer must submit a technical description of the failure along with photographs or a short video showing the symptom. Our engineering team reviews each case within two business days and issues an RMA number if the issue falls under warranty. Units returned without an RMA number will be refused at the dock.
This warranty does not cover damage resulting from unauthorized modification, improper installation, electrical surges outside the rated specifications, physical abuse, or exposure to chemicals not listed in the equipment's environmental compatibility table. Software-related issues, including configuration errors or third-party application conflicts, are addressed under a separate support agreement.
Registered customers receive priority access to our industrial support desk, staffed by engineers with direct experience in SCADA integration and plant-floor networking. Support hours are Monday through Friday, 08:00 to 18:00 CST, with an optional 24/7 escalation for critical production outages. Firmware updates are released quarterly and include security patches, driver enhancements, and new protocol support.
Seleccioná la terminal que se adapta a tu entorno de manufactura. Cada equipo está diseñado para un perfil operativo específico: movilidad extrema, resistencia higiénica o portabilidad ATEX.
Pantalla táctil de 7" con blindaje EMI clase A, chasis de aleación de magnesio y caucho amortiguador. Certificación IP65, resistencia a caídas desde 1.5 m. Conectividad Wi-Fi industrial y puerto Ethernet M12. Batería intercambiable de 8 horas. Ideal para supervisión SCADA móvil y adquisición de datos en campo sin puntos fijos de operación.
Interfaz HMI empotrable de 15" con protección NEMA 4X. Carcasa de acero inoxidable 304, sellado contra chorros de agua y polvo. Tecnología óptica bonding que elimina el empañamiento. 8 entradas analógicas, 4 salidas digitales, dos puertos RS-485. Software de configuración para dashboards en tiempo real sin programación avanzada.
Dispositivo compacto de 5.5" con lector de código de barras 1D/2D integrado. Clasificación ATEX zona 2/22 para atmósferas potencialmente explosivas. Batería de iones de litio de 5000 mAh (12 horas de uso continuo). Sistema operativo Android 12 industrial con capa de seguridad personalizable. Ideal para trazabilidad de lotes y control de inventario.

All portable models, including the TR-740 and TH-55, are certified IP65. This means they are fully protected against dust ingress and low-pressure water jets from any direction. The TR-740 also withstands drops from 1.5 meters onto concrete, making it suitable for foundries and heavy assembly lines.
Yes. The PCP-1500 panel includes two RS-485 ports and supports Modbus RTU and TCP/IP protocols. It also has 8 analog inputs and 4 digital outputs, allowing direct wiring to most industrial controllers. Our configuration software lets you create real-time dashboards without writing code.
Yes. The TH-55 handheld terminal is classified ATEX Zone 2/22, suitable for use in potentially explosive gas and dust environments. It combines a 5.5-inch display with an integrated 1D/2D barcode scanner, ideal for inventory tracking in chemical plants and oil refineries.
The TR-740 provides up to 8 hours of continuous operation with its hot-swappable battery. The TH-55 offers up to 12 hours thanks to its 5000 mAh lithium-ion pack. Both batteries are field-replaceable, so you can keep working without downtime.
Our terminals feature EMI Class A shielding, which meets industrial standards for radiated and conducted emissions. The TR-740 uses a magnesium alloy chassis with conductive gaskets to block interference from motors, welders, and high-frequency equipment commonly found in manufacturing plants.
